The VinFast VF6 is the Vietnamese automaker's entry into India's compact EV SUV space, competing directly with the Hyundai Creta Electric and Tata Nexon EV with a combination of competitive pricing, long claimed range and a feature-loaded cabin.
VinFast has rapidly expanded globally with EV-only strategy, and the VF6 benefits from the company's dedicated electric platform and aggressive pricing to challenge established EV players in India. The 450 km ARAI range is competitive for the segment.
As a brand-new entrant to India, VinFast's biggest challenge is building service network trust and long-term reliability perception. Buyers who prioritise maximum range and features per rupee will find the VF6 worth serious consideration.
